Mummy Mozzarella Sticks Recipe

Introduction

Mummy Mozzarella Sticks are a fun and spooky snack perfect for Halloween parties or any time you want a playful twist on a classic appetizer. Wrapped in crescent roll dough and decorated with candy eyes, these cheesy treats are both delicious and delightful.

Ingredients

  • 8 Mozzarella String Cheese Sticks
  • 2 tubes (8 oz. each) refrigerated crescent rolls
  • 16 candy eyes

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Place mozzarella sticks in the freezer for 2-4 hours to chill thoroughly.
  2. Step 2: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  3. Step 3: Unroll one tube of crescent roll dough and press the seams together to form a rectangle. Cut the dough into thin strips.
  4. Step 4: Wrap the dough strips around each frozen mozzarella stick, covering them completely to look like mummies.
  5. Step 5: Place the wrapped sticks on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Brush the dough lightly with egg white if desired for a glossy finish.
  6. Step 6: Chill the wrapped sticks in the refrigerator for 30 minutes before baking to help the dough hold its shape.
  7. Step 7: Bake in the preheated oven for about 10 minutes or until the dough is golden brown and crispy.
  8. Step 8: Immediately press two candy eyes onto each warm mummy stick before serving for a spooky effect.

Tips & Variations

  • For extra flavor, sprinkle some Italian seasoning or garlic powder on the dough before wrapping.
  • Use pre-made puff pastry instead of crescent rolls for a flakier texture.
  • Try mini pepperoni slices under the dough for a meaty variation.
  • If candy eyes are not available, small dots of olive or black sesame seeds make good alternatives.

Storage

Store leftover mummy mozzarella sticks in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at them in an oven or toaster oven at 350°F (175°C) for 5-7 minutes to restore crispiness. Avoid microwaving as it may make the dough soggy.

FAQs

Can I use regular mozzarella instead of string cheese?

You can use mozzarella sticks that are not string cheese, but be sure they are cut into manageable stick shapes and kept well chilled before wrapping to prevent melting too quickly.

What if I don’t have candy eyes?

If candy eyes aren’t available, small pieces of black olives, peppercorns, or sesame seeds can create a similar effect and add a bit of flavor.
